Graston is a technique that utilizes stainless steel, professional level, soft tissue therapy tools. The Graston tools were designed to maximize the efficiency and effectiveness of the doctor.
What does Graston Technique do?
- Separates and breaks down collagen cross-links, and splays and stretches connective tissue and muscle fibers
- Increases skin temperature
- Facilitates reflex changes in the chronic muscle holding pattern
- Alters spinal reflux activity (facilitated segment)
- Increases the rate and amount of blood flow to and from the area
- Increases cellular activity in the region, including fibroblasts and mast cells
- Increases histamine response secondary to mast cell activity
